comparison OrthancFramework/Sources/DicomNetworking/Internals/FindScp.cpp @ 4136:2724977419fb

Fix DICOM SCP filters if some query tag has more than 256 characters
author Sebastien Jodogne <s.jodogne@gmail.com>
date Thu, 06 Aug 2020 15:55:03 +0200
parents bf7b9edf6b81
children 6774605d4341
comparison
equal deleted inserted replaced
4135:baf8e21e91cb 4136:2724977419fb
263 sequencesToReturn.push_back(tag); 263 sequencesToReturn.push_back(tag);
264 } 264 }
265 } 265 }
266 266
267 DicomMap input; 267 DicomMap input;
268 FromDcmtkBridge::ExtractDicomSummary(input, *requestIdentifiers); 268 FromDcmtkBridge::ExtractDicomSummary(input, *requestIdentifiers, 0 /* don't truncate tags */);
269 269
270 DicomMap filtered; 270 DicomMap filtered;
271 FixFindQuery(filtered, input); 271 FixFindQuery(filtered, input);
272 272
273 data.findHandler_->Handle(data.answers_, filtered, sequencesToReturn, 273 data.findHandler_->Handle(data.answers_, filtered, sequencesToReturn,